The Wolf in the alpine cultural landscape

The presence of the wolf in Alps over the past twenty years is a reality which had important effects in ecological and socio-economic contexts. Since the first sightings of the wolf in the early 90s, the Piedmont Region has developed a monitoring and research program on the wolf natural re-colonization of the Alps to collect the technical data necessary for the management of this situation and its impact on economic activities.
